Measurement Of Steering Effort

2016 Subaru Legacy 2.5iSECTION Measurement Of Steering Effort
DIAGNOSTIC PROCEDURE

Step Check Yes No
1 CHECK STEERING WARNING LIGHT.  Does the STEERING warning light illuminate? Read the DTC, and inspect according to it. Go to step .
2 CHECK STEERING WARNING LIGHT. 
  1. Connect the Subaru Select Monitor, and turn the steering wheel. (One lock to lock)
  2. Check the "EPS operation flag" in the current data.
Is the EPS operation flag normal without displaying any DTC code? Go to step . If the EPS operation flag is "Assist limitation", stop the engine for approx. 30 minutes and perform the procedures from step 1 again.
3 CHECK STEERING EFFORT. 
  1. Stop the vehicle on paved road.
  2. Set the tire air pressure to the specification.
  3. Start the engine.
  4. Run the engine at idle.
  5. Install a spring scale on the steering wheel.
  6. Pull the spring scale at a right angle to the steering wheel, and measure both right and left steering wheel efforts.

Is the steering effort less than 29.4 N (3.0 kgf, 6.6 lbf)? Go to step . Go to step .
4 CHECK STEERING EFFORT. 
  1. Stop the engine.
  2. Pull the spring scale at a right angle to the steering wheel, and measure both right and left steering wheel efforts.
Is the steering effort less than 294.2 N (30 kgf, 66.2 lbf)? Go to step . Perform the inspection or adjustment around the suspension part.
5 CHECK TORQUE SENSOR OUTPUT VALUE. 
  1. Connect the Subaru Select Monitor.
  2. Read the output of torque sensor voltage.
    NOTE: When measuring, place the steering wheel at the center position.
Is the voltage 2.425 - 2.575 V? Go to step . Replace the gearbox assembly.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
6 CHECK TORQUE SENSOR OUTPUT VALUE. 
  1. Remove the universal joint assembly - steering.
  2. Connect the Subaru Select Monitor.
  3. Read the output of torque sensor voltage.
Is the voltage 2.425 - 2.575 V? Go to step . Replace the gearbox assembly.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
7 CHECK TORQUE SENSOR OUTPUT VALUE. 
  1. Remove the universal joint assembly - steering.
    NOTE: Check that the universal joint assembly - steering moves up and down smoothly without installing the bolt. Then tighten the bolts first on the gearbox side and then on the column shaft side.
  2. Connect the Subaru Select Monitor.
  3. Read the output of torque sensor voltage.
Is the voltage 2.425 - 2.575 V? Go to step . Check the universal joint assembly - steering.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
8 CHECK STEERING WHEEL EFFORT. 
  1. Remove the universal joint assembly - steering.
  2. Measure the steering wheel effort.
Is the steering effort less than 2.26 N (0.23 kgf, 0.51 lbf)? Go to step . Replace the column assembly - steering.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
9 CHECK STEERING WHEEL EFFORT. 
Measure the steering wheel effort.
Is the difference of steering effort between right and left less than 20%? Go to step 10  . Replace the column assembly - steering. < Ref. to STEERING COLUMN . >
10 CHECK UNIVERSAL JOINT ASSEMBLY - STEERING. 
Measure the bending load of joint. (Yoke of column assembly - steering side) < Ref. to INSPECTION , Universal Joint. >
Is the bending load of the universal joint assembly - steering less than 5.4 N (0.55 kgf, 1.21 lbf)? Go to step 11  . Replace the universal joint assembly - steering with a new part. < Ref. to UNIVERSAL JOINT . >
11 CHECK UNIVERSAL JOINT ASSEMBLY - STEERING. 
Measure the bending load of joint. (Yoke of gearbox side) < Ref. to INSPECTION , Universal Joint. >
Except for OUTBACK model: Is the bending load of the universal joint assembly - steering less than 4.5 N (0.46 kgf, 1.01 lbf)?
OUTBACK model: Is the bending load of the universal joint assembly - steering less than 2.8 N (0.29 kgf, 0.63 lbf)?
Go to step 12  . Replace the universal joint assembly - steering with a new part. < Ref. to UNIVERSAL JOINT . >
12 CHECK FRONT WHEEL. 
Check the front wheels.
Does the front wheels have unsteady revolution or rattling, or does the brake drag? Inspect, readjust and replace if necessary. Go to step 13  .
13 CHECK TIE-ROD ENDS. 
Remove the tie-rod ends.
Does the tie-rod ends of suspension have unsteady revolution or rattling? Inspect and replace if necessary. Go to step 14  .
14 CHECK BALL JOINT. 
Remove the ball joint.
Does the ball joints of suspension have unsteady revolution or rattling? Inspect and replace if necessary. Go to step 15  .
15 CHECK GEARBOX. 
Measure the rotating of gearbox. < Ref. to LIMIT , INSPECTION, Electric Power Steering Gearbox. >
Is the turn resistance of the steering gearbox less than 18 N (1.8 kgf, 4.0 lbf)? Is the difference between the right and left rotational resistances less than 20%? Go to step 16  . Replace the gearbox assembly.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
16 CHECK GEARBOX. 
Measure the sliding of gearbox. Is the sliding resistance of the steering gearbox less than 360 N (36.7 kgf, 80.9 lbf)?
Is the difference between the right and left sliding resistances less than 20%? Steering effort is normal. Replace the gearbox assembly. < Ref. to ELECTRIC POWER STEERING GEARBOX . >
